Output fe83bb130d50dcc32298d34607c8a4c4695c6c02b1ea332a695f1867b36d4429:2

value
3298086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e34a717929f489be5e2f1716cf08743a64f5ed8 OP_EQUAL
address
38pXht2FEq1HBNehwyr927Np1iu6DbebLu
transaction
fe83bb130d50dcc32298d34607c8a4c4695c6c02b1ea332a695f1867b36d4429
spent
true